My $150 15 year old PSE will kill a deer just as dead as a brand new $1500 bow. I'm not taking 50 yard shots, but I wouldn't feel comfortable doing that with any bow. If you can afford it, go ahead and get the biggest and the baddest, but just know that nobody really needs those to kill a deer.

Go to a bow shop and get them to measure you for draw length. browse around if they have used bows, if not, go online and buy you a used one that is rigged out in your draw length. You will save lots of money and will get a lot more bow for the money.
